Greater Trochanter
A prominent bony projection on the femur's upper lateral side, serving as an attachment point for thigh muscles.
Os Coxa
A large, irregular bone forming part of the pelvis, complexly made up of the ilium, ischium, and pubis.
Acetabulum
A deep, cup-shaped structure that forms the socket of the hip joint, receiving the head of the thigh bone (femur).
Iliac Crest
The uppermost edge of the ilium, part of the hip bone, which serves as an attachment point for muscles and ligaments.
